Warwick Applied Linguistics offers the following research degrees: PhD (3-4 years full-time or 5-7 years part-time); MPhil (2 years full-time). The research degree titles available are MPhil/PhD in: Applied Linguistics; Discourse Studies; English Language Teaching; English Language Teaching and Applied Linguistics; Intercultural Communication. The distinction between an MPhil and a PhD is partly a question of length (usually two years and a 60,000-word thesis versus three to four years and a 80,000-word thesis), and partly a question of what degree suits the particular project and the student's circumstances.
